Output 2c59ec50b6075ef6b56d6f03d50cba4e5c8c6421e55ea5934d9a3eba2ba8920c:1

value
6434543
script pubkey
OP_0 OP_PUSHBYTES_20 6dda5efa4ce0dee0147e080c875c6b4fda74667a
address
bc1qdhd9a7jvur0wq9r7pqxgwhrtfld8gen6kfln2x
transaction
2c59ec50b6075ef6b56d6f03d50cba4e5c8c6421e55ea5934d9a3eba2ba8920c
spent
true